Hanoi hosts vibrant international cultural exchange 2025

VOV.VN - The Hanoi International Cultural and Artistic Exchange Programme 2025 took place on the evening of November 21 on Hoan Kiem Lake’s walking street, offering a vibrant showcase of the unique cultural identities of Vietnam and countries around the world.

Directed by the Hanoi People’s Committee and organised with support from the Hanoi Department of Culture and Sports and the Hanoi Union of Friendship Organisations, the event aimed to build a cultural bridge celebrating national pride, introducing the unique cultural identities of Vietnam and other countries, and reinforcing messages of solidarity, friendship and cooperation between Hanoi and international partners.

The programme drew ambassadors and deputy ambassadors from Palestine, Argentina, Laos and China; representatives from the embassies of India, Cambodia, Mongolia and the Philippines; as well as officials from municipal agencies and international organisations.

The event was structured as a three-part artistic journey that guided audiences through the beauty of Vietnam, the diversity of global cultures, and shared aspirations for peace. The first segment, “Hello Vietnam,” opened the programme with performances that highlighted the richness and vitality of Vietnamese culture.

The second part, “Cultural Bridge,” offered a space for cross-cultural exchange, where diplomats, artists, and international guests shared stories of diversity, respect, and connection.

The final segment, “Melody of Connection and Sharing,” concluded the evening with songs conveying messages of peace, love, and global solidarity

Performances by Vietnamese artists including Ha Le, Hoang Hong Ngoc and Tong Linh were joined by artists from Laos, Mongolia, Russia, China, India and Cambodia.

As part of the programme, the organizers announced a donation of VND100 million to support people affected by recent natural disasters and floods. The funds will be transferred to the Vietnam Fatherland Front Committee of Hanoi.
